The Tshwane Open is a golf tournament played since 2013 in Gauteng Province, South Africa. It was played at Copperleaf Golf & Country Estate in Centurion, South Africa in 2013 and 2014 and moved to Pretoria Country Club in Waterkloof in 2015. It is co-sanctioned by the Sunshine Tour and the European Tour.[1]

Winners

Season Winner Country Score To par Margin of
victory
Runner(s)-up
Sun Euro
2016 2016 Charl Schwartzel  South Africa 264 −16 8 strokes Denmark Jeff Winther
2015 2015 George Coetzee  South Africa 266 −14 1 stroke South Africa Jacques Blaauw
2014 2014 Ross Fisher  England 268 −20 3 strokes Northern Ireland Michael Hoey
South Africa Danie van Tonder
2013 2013 Dawie van der Walt  South Africa 267 −21 2 strokes South Africa Darren Fichardt
